Horcruxes are items wizards create that help them preserve a part of their soul in case their physical body gets destroyed. Either way, if you want to know keep reading. A Horcrux is an object that enables its creator to preserve a part of their soul via the usage of extremely dark magic.
After it was created, the soul will live on inside the object, making the wizard immortal as long as the Horcrux exists. If the physical body gets destroyed the Horcrux can be used to regain a physical body. The soul inside the Horcrux will remain in the form the wizard was at the point of its creation. The part regarding immortality is what Horcruxes are known for, however, they can also be used as weapons.
Because the part of the soul inside the object exists on its own, it has the ability to affect the people surrounding it. The Horcruxes were recorded to affect the carriers immensely. This effect is mostly exhibited through the darker thoughts the carrier will experience.
This also affects the way they use magic. At one point it enabled the Trio to cast a Patronus. Given that the part of the soul still has some magical abilities it can also possess emotionally weaker people. This is what happened to Ginny Wesley during the events of the second movie. If this happens the life span of the person will be severely decreased.
To create a Horcrux you need to split your soul in order to have a part of the soul ready for storing into an object. The splitting of the soul can only be achieved through murder.
This act has to be intentional, as a non-deliberate murder will not separate the soul. The act of murder was deemed as the evilest act a wizard can commit. Once the act is committed, the soul will be severely damaged and at that point, the wizard needs to use a separating charm to remove the damaged part from the rest of the soul.
Not much is known about Horcruxes because wizards avoided any kind of Dar Arts. The first wizard who managed to create a Horcrux was Herpo the Foul. He was studying the soul and the ways in which murder affects it beyond the point of any other wizard thus far. The only other known wizard who successfully created a Horcruxes was Lord Voldemort. Once the Horcrux is created it will naturally inherent properties that will make them more durable.

August Tom Riddle murders his father at home in Little Hangleton, sending a piece of his soul into a ring formerly owned by Marvolo Gaunt, the younger Riddle's grandfather and a descendent of Salazar Slytherin himself. The ring becomes his second Horcrux.
Unknown date, Hepzibah Smith, a witch who claims to be a direct descendant of Helga Hufflepuff, befriends Tom Riddle during a visit to the dark magic shop Borgin and Burkes.
She makes the mistake of revealing that because of her penchant for collecting valuable antiques, she has come into the possession of Hufflepuff's cup and Salazar Slytherin's locket. It becomes the third Horcrux. Riddle also steals the Slytherin locket. It not only served as a Horcrux but also contained the resurrection stone. Albus Dumbledore found this ring and even attempted to use it as a means of bringing back his dead sister once he recognized the stone.
What resulted from this act, however, was a curse that nearly killed him. He ultimately destroyed the ring with the sword of Godric Gryffindor but not without suffering the consequences.
The curse weakened Dumbledore to a noticeable degree. While the ring was destroyed before the events of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ows , the resurrection stone survived, and Harry would later find it inside the golden snitch. Exactly What You Think. This locket was a source of many problems for the trio in the final moments of Half-Blood Prince and the first half of Deathly Hallows.
It is an heirloom of the Slytherin family, having been owned by Salazar Slytherin, himself, of whom Voldemort is a direct descendant. Toward the end of Half-Blood Prince , Dumbledore and Harry go after the locket, only for Harry to discover the locket they found is a fake.
Then, in Deathly Hallows , Harry, Ron and Hermione eventually go on a search to find the real locket. They soon learn that the locket was in the possession of Dolores Umbridge, and after sneaking into the Ministry of Magic, they manage to procure it and escape.
